Embarked in Barcelona yesterday and I’m loving the ship.   First time princess cruiser.   Our departure from Barcelona was delayed 10 hours due to an issue with a thruster.   Divers fixed the issue just before departure.  Captain says we’ll arrive in Gibraltar only 1 hour late.   Must be a lot of leeway in the schedule.   
 

I'm not complaining, mechanical issues happen, and the captain kept us up to date. 
 

Now to enjoy the next 13 days on board

Update on the issue I reported in post #1, per the captain:

 

An issue with one of the three stern thrusters was discovered just before the ship left dry dock a few months ago.  In Barcelona on Sep 30 divers replaced the thruster motor.  The thruster still needs its blades installing which should be done before departing from Rome on Saturday
